      <turbo:content><![CDATA[<header><h1>Individual Learning Path in ROBBO CLUB</h1></header><figure><img alt="" src="https://static.tildacdn.com/tild3432-3965-4666-b034-653161353731/image_1.png"/></figure><div class="t-redactor__text">The goal of the ROBBO Club is to expand children's understanding of robotics and provide full-fledged opportunities for technical creativity, and for this, the ROBBO Club uses an individual approach to classes.<br /><br />Training takes place in small groups, up to 10 children. So the teacher turns out to pay attention to each student individually, help to deal with incomprehensible moments, and answer private questions.<br /><br />In addition to the basic program of 5 disciplines (robotics, programming, microelectronics and smart home, circuitry, 3D modeling and 3D printing), each student has the opportunity to study the area of interest in more depth - a variable program.<br /><br />To do this, an individual training route is compiled for each student, according to which the student receives the necessary and interesting detailed knowledge on the chosen topic:<br /><br /><ul><li>Scratch game programming</li><li>quadcopter programming</li><li>Minecraft programming</li><li>development of BEAM robots</li></ul><br />Classes are available to all students of the ROBBO Club, with any level of knowledge of robotics and programming.<br /><br /><a href="https://franchise.robbo.world/" target="_blank" rel="noreferrer noopener" style="color: rgb(0, 175, 65);">Join the ROBBO club network franchise!</a></div>]]></turbo:content>

      <turbo:content><![CDATA[<header><h1>Hardware and software ROBBO</h1></header><figure><img alt="" src="https://static.tildacdn.com/tild3131-3735-4163-a131-366165303964/image_1.png"/></figure><h2  class="t-redactor__h2"><span style="color: rgb(56, 56, 56);">ROBBO Laboratory</span></h2><div class="t-redactor__text">The laboratory consists of a board with sensors and programmable sensors, which is packed in a durable transparent cartridge so that children can see the contents and understand the microelectronic part</div><iframe width="100%" height="100%" src="https://www.youtube.com/embed/elkxXo_NY9A" frameborder="0" webkitallowfullscreen="" mozallowfullscreen="" allowfullscreen=""></iframe><iframe width="100%" height="100%" src="https://www.youtube.com/embed/hVLqy1nnhsg" frameborder="0" webkitallowfullscreen="" mozallowfullscreen="" allowfullscreen=""></iframe><iframe width="100%" height="100%" src="https://www.youtube.com/embed/I2CiWiSgjAg" frameborder="0" webkitallowfullscreen="" mozallowfullscreen="" allowfullscreen=""></iframe><iframe width="100%" height="100%" src="https://www.youtube.com/embed/sWmKRLgGXPM" frameborder="0" webkitallowfullscreen="" mozallowfullscreen="" allowfullscreen=""></iframe><h2  class="t-redactor__h2"><span style="color: rgb(56, 56, 56);">ROBBO Robot kit</span></h2><div class="t-redactor__text">The robotic platform is a modular system that can be changed at will. It has magnetic pads so that children can attach sensors themselves: photoresistors, touch sensors, lines and any other</div><iframe width="100%" height="100%" src="https://www.youtube.com/embed/u4Zcfu8inu8" frameborder="0" webkitallowfullscreen="" mozallowfullscreen="" allowfullscreen=""></iframe><iframe width="100%" height="100%" src="https://www.youtube.com/embed/iAPjFo2RZrE" frameborder="0" webkitallowfullscreen="" mozallowfullscreen="" allowfullscreen=""></iframe><iframe width="100%" height="100%" src="https://www.youtube.com/embed/NOMRYP3YGRc" frameborder="0" webkitallowfullscreen="" mozallowfullscreen="" allowfullscreen=""></iframe><iframe width="100%" height="100%" src="https://www.youtube.com/embed/sWmKRLgGXPM" frameborder="0" webkitallowfullscreen="" mozallowfullscreen="" allowfullscreen=""></iframe><iframe width="100%" height="100%" src="https://www.youtube.com/embed/xpaKRBMh6qo" frameborder="0" webkitallowfullscreen="" mozallowfullscreen="" allowfullscreen=""></iframe><h2  class="t-redactor__h2">3D printer ROBBO mini</h2><div class="t-redactor__text">A 3D printer will help your child turn their fantasies into reality. Children draw a model and use a printer to turn it into a real 3D plastic object.</div><iframe width="100%" height="100%" src="https://www.youtube.com/embed/g7NRsj5vM3Y" frameborder="0" webkitallowfullscreen="" mozallowfullscreen="" allowfullscreen=""></iframe><h2  class="t-redactor__h2">Dancing robot</h2><iframe width="100%" height="100%" src="https://www.youtube.com/embed/_iSF6whRY2I" frameborder="0" webkitallowfullscreen="" mozallowfullscreen="" allowfullscreen=""></iframe><h2  class="t-redactor__h2">ROBBO Circuitry</h2><div class="t-redactor__text">The ROBBO circuitry set is needed to teach the basics of electronics. The kit consists of various electronic components that are easily connected to the Arduino microcontroller. Along with the kit comes a beginner's guide "Building Robots with Arduino" with which you can understand the basics of circuitry and electronics on your own.</div><h2  class="t-redactor__h2">Set “Snap Circuit”</h2><div class="t-redactor__text">With this set, children learn the basics of electronics and circuitry. In a playful way, children get acquainted with the structure of the world around them, master the laws of physics and electronics in practice.<br /><br />The training itself is initially conducted in the Scratch programming language - adapted and easy for children to understand. On it, children learn how to create their first cartoons, computer games and write full-fledged programs for the movement of robots. Scratch helps kids think, analyze and develop their imagination.</div><div class="t-redactor__text"><a href="https://franchise.robbo.world/" target="_blank" rel="noreferrer noopener" style="color: rgb(0, 175, 65);">Join the ROBBO club network franchise!</a></div>]]></turbo:content>

      <turbo:content><![CDATA[<header><h1>ChatGPT: a knowledge terminator or an advanced tool for education?</h1></header><figure><img alt="" src="https://static.tildacdn.com/tild3965-6163-4564-a164-316231366639/1-2.png"/></figure><h4  class="t-redactor__h4">ChatGPT has managed to write a whole diploma work. A university graduate confessed it took the neural network 23 hours to complete a 100-page thesis for him, and the uniqueness of the work was 82%. The student earned a passing grade for it.<br /><br />Hearing the university’s displeasure with the student’s using ChatGPD, ROBBO reacts by coming up with a few suggestions on how to effectively apply a neural network in our activities.</h4><div class="t-redactor__text"><br />Generally, people would naturally resist novelties and hardly bring them into their lives ever. Even harder, should they admit any solutions that facilitate others’ activities, especially if the latter involve studies. A student is supposed to complete a work on their own, be that a thesis or a coursework, in order to get the precious knowledge. It is the goal of education, in fact.<br /><br />At the same time, the technologies inevitably invade and capture our being, so sometimes it is rather useful to find a way to adapt them as a tool, rather than neglecting or even strictly denying. We in ROBBO are sure that the faster and agiler we can move towards them, the more pleasant and convenient the integration process shall be. Hardly would someone use beads for counting nowadays, yet some time ago accepting a calculator might also have been a challenge for certain mates.<br /><br />An advanced search engine of the future<br /><br />Now selecting the best tools for our activities, we should admit the neural networks like ChatGPD can partly replace the existing search engines, or even displace them after time. Given the search engines’ sabotage and decreasing of the search results relevance, this trend looks quite possible. <br /><br />However, should the searchers improve their skills of communicating with the network therefore. It is crucial that the search queries are surgically precise for the system to perform correctly. One must formulate the topic, keywords and descriptors unequivocally, in order to get the proper result.<br /><br />A hands-free solution<br /><br />My older mates may remember how we collected materials for our studies a few decades ago. Imagine spending a half of a day visiting a library, aiming to find any fundamental matter to complete a paper. Nowadays, it should take several minutes to find anything with Google, and then way longer to filter the information and tailor it for our purpose.<br /><br />Having the automatic transmission in a car, we are more flexible when driving (please, keep both hands on the steering wheel!). With automatic tempo adjustment, a Dj can pay more attention to the music and the dancefloor, rather than matching the tracks to mix up. Consequently, neural nets are promising to take over the ‘technical’ part of studies and clear more space for doing essential tasks, expressing creativity and thus getting more benefit from the education.<br /><br />How to adjust education<br /><br />As the neural networks become smarter, it is obviously a challenge to rearrange the process of education, so that it is still effective for students and provides them with necessary skills and capabilities.<br /><br />Probably, the core solution is about creating an environment where students would be keen on doing practical things and applying their resourcefulness 100%. And a project-based educational approach is one of the options therein.<br /><br />When teaching STEM, robotics and programming, in ROBBO, we have students divided by small groups to carry out their projects. The tasks they do go far beyond the capabilities of a neural network, so it can help make a part of a project — write a text, draw an image or make a diagram — but never complete the whole project. When doing teamwork, each student in ROBBO has their special role, so one of the roles may become about communicating with neural networks thereafter.<br /><br />Hence, ROBBO stands for the neural network as a promising instrument in the hands of a human. Supplementing our natural intelligence, it can carry the burden of monotonous and time-consuming content-based work, freeing our hands for something more fruitful and morally satisfying. Yet, like any sophisticated tool, it requires special training for a person to interact with. So the ability to communicate with a neural network is about to join lots of vacancy descriptions quite shortly. <br /><br />Welcome to the future! <a href="https://franchise.robbo.world/" target="_blank" rel="noreferrer noopener">Join the ROBBO club network franchise!</a></div>]]></turbo:content>
